What is Moonlit Tranquility SREF style

Moonlit Tranquility is an atmospheric style that captures the serene and mystical beauty of landscapes under the soft glow of the moon. It is characterized by a cool color palette, dominated by deep blues, silvers, and stark blacks, creating a high-contrast and dramatic effect. This style excels at rendering ethereal scenes where moonlight creates deep shadows and shimmering highlights. In Midjourney, a well-crafted prompt can leverage this style to produce images filled with peace and quiet wonder, perfect for creating moody landscapes, fantasy settings, or contemplative nocturnal scenes.

Frequently Asked Questions

What exactly is a Midjourney Style Reference (--sref)?

A Style Reference, or SREF, is a powerful feature that lets you use the aesthetic of a reference image to influence the style of your generations. Our library provides the direct SREF code for thousands of styles.

How do I understand and use the Aspect Ratio (--ar) parameter?

The --ar parameter controls the aspect ratio of your image. For example, --ar 16:9 creates a widescreen image. Our guide provides a full list of supported ratios.

Why is my SREF code not working?

Ensure you are using a compatible Midjourney version (v6 or newer) and check for typos. Sometimes, strong keywords in your prompt can override the style; try reducing the style weight (e.g., --sw 250).

Can I use this SREF code with a Character Reference (--cref)?

Yes, --sref and --cref can be used together. This is a powerful combination to maintain a consistent character while applying a consistent style.

Which versions support style reference?

Style Reference is compatible with Midjourney versions 6, 7, and Niji 6.

What is the default image size for Midjourney V7?

Midjourney V7 creates upscaled images at 2048 x 2048 pixels for the default 1:1 aspect ratio.

What is the default style weight and what range can I use?

The default style weight is --sw 100. You can set it between 0 and 1000.
